

Min Hwang
Dr. Min Hwang is devoted to exploring challenges in finance and real estate, serving as the co-chair of the Department of Finance and an associate professor at the George Washington University School of Business. With a robust academic background, Dr. Hwang has dedicated his career to advancing the understanding of financial systems and real estate markets, contributing significantly to both fields through his research and teaching. His research interests lie at the intersection of finance and real estate, where he investigates the dynamic interactions between these sectors. Dr. Hwang's work often focuses on the implications of financial policies on real estate markets, aiming to provide insights that can influence both academic thought and practical applications.
